Jogging routes Ossages France offer diverse terrain within the Landes department of Nouvelle-Aquitaine. The region is characterized by a topography of valleys and hills, with elevations ranging from 43 to 148 meters. Runners can experience routes through secondary roads, forest paths, and agricultural areas, often providing views of the Pyrenees on clear days. Natural springs and streams contribute to the serene environment, making it suitable for various running experiences.

There are over 80 running routes around Ossages, catering to various fitness levels. You'll find 6 easy routes, 66 moderate routes, and 10 more challenging options.
Jogging routes in Ossages feature a diverse landscape of valleys and hills, with elevations ranging from 43 to 148 meters. You'll run on secondary roads, through forests, and across agricultural paths, offering varied experiences.
Yes, Ossages offers 6 easy running routes perfect for beginners or those looking for a more relaxed pace. These routes typically have less elevation gain and cover shorter distances.
Yes, on clear days, many routes in and around Ossages offer expansive views of the Pyrenees, including the Rhune and the Pic du Midi, providing a stunning backdrop to your run.
The running routes in Ossages are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.1 stars from over 10 reviews. Runners often praise the varied terrain, the serene natural environment, and the scenic views of the surrounding valleys and hills.
Yes, many of the trails around Ossages are circular, allowing you to start and finish at the same point. For example, the Running loop from Saint-Girons-en-Béarn is a moderate 7.46 km circular route.
While specific landmarks directly on every route vary, the wider area around Ossages offers interesting sights. You might consider exploring nearby attractions such as Saint Peter's Church or the historic Pont Vieux of Orthez, which are accessible from various points in the region.
A great moderate option is the Running loop from Ossages itself. This 5.13 km route offers a good balance of distance and elevation, winding through the local landscape.
The varied terrain means some trails are more suitable for families than others. The 6 easy routes are generally a good starting point for families, offering less challenging conditions. Always check the route details for specific difficulty and length.
Yes, the region's natural springs, such as the Lataillade stream and Grand Arrigan, contribute to the serene natural environment. Many trails traverse areas with these natural water features, enhancing the scenic beauty of your run.
Ossages offers pleasant running conditions throughout much of the year. Spring and autumn provide mild temperatures and vibrant scenery. Summer can be warm, so early morning or late afternoon runs are often preferred. Winter runs are also possible, though conditions may vary.
Yes, for experienced runners seeking a longer challenge, there are 10 difficult routes available. Additionally, many of the 66 moderate routes, like the Running loop from Habas (11.5 km), offer substantial distances and varied elevation.
